Fourth and fifth graders can participate in the Massachusetts Childrens' Book Award this year! This is a program where children choose an award-winning title. There are twenty five books on the list, and if your child reads five of them, s/he can vote for the award-winning book! Here is all the information you need >>

Here is the list of books: We have multiple copies of these in the library, but many of them are already checked out, so look for them at the public library and bookstores!
